Book excerpt: Three 7.5 degree boattail bodies of revolution with varying base-annulus areas and jet sizes provided with simulated-turbojet-exhaust rocket motors were flight-tested to determine the jet interference effects on drag over a Mach number range from approximately 0.87 to 1.5. The results indicated that in the transonic and low-supersonic speed range the jet caused positive pressure increments on the base and boattail which appreciably reduced the configuration drag from the power-off condition. At the high supersonic speeds, the jet caused positive pressure increments only on the base and resulted in a smaller reduction in body drag from power-off conditions.

Book excerpt: An experimental investigation has been performed to determine the effects of boattail injection and jet flow simulation on the afterbody drag of a slender body of revolution in the transonic regime at zero angle of attack, such as engine nacelles and boattailed afterbodies with isolated engines. A correlation between sting and jet diameter has been established. The jet plume and the nozzle pressure ratio simulators have been found appropriate and useful as a testing technique. Boattail mass injection usually produces a drag coefficient reduction and is more effective at high nozzle pressure ratios. Boattail injection is more effective if used in regions of separated flow. Book excerpt: The effects of variations in fineness ratio and closure ratio on the boattail drag of circular-arc afterbody models were investigated at static conditions and at Mach numbers from 0.40 to 1.30. Jet total-pressure ratio was varied from jet off to about 6, depending on Mach number. Reynolds number based on model maximum diameter varied from about 1.2 million to 2.18 million. Angle of attack was varied from -4 deg to 8 deg. The results indicate that, at subsonic speeds before the drag rise and at a scheduled pressure ratio, the total drag (pressure plus calculated skin friction) is approximately equal for configurations with the same closure ratio. Also, for configurations with the same closure ratio, increasing fineness ratio results in an increased drag-rise Mach number; and for configurations with the same fineness ratio, increasing closure ratio results in an increased drag-rise Mach number.
